OpenAI, a leading AI research organization, has appointed four new advisors to its nonprofit commission. These advisors will provide guidance on the company's philanthropic efforts, helping shape the direction of its charitable work. The appointments come as OpenAI continues to navigate its role in the development and deployment of advanced AI technologies. While details about the advisors' backgrounds and areas of expertise are not publicly available, their involvement suggests a growing focus on the social implications of AI research.
